Understanding Velo Pouches

Velo pouches, often crafted from water-resistant or waterproof materials, come in a diverse array of sizes and configurations. They typically feature adjustable straps and крепленияs, allowing for effortless mounting to your bike's frame, handlebars, or saddle. By securely attaching to your ride, velo pouches provide quick and easy access to your belongings without compromising stability or comfort.

Choosing the Right Velo Pouch

Selecting the perfect velo pouch involves considering several factors:

  1. Capacity: Determine the amount of storage space you require. Consider the items you typically carry, such as your phone, wallet, keys, and any additional accessories.

  2. Attachment Mechanism: Ensure the pouch's attachment system is compatible with your bike's frame, handlebars, or saddle.

  3. Materials and Construction: Opt for pouches made from durable, water-resistant materials that can withstand the elements.

Table 3: Types of Velo Pouch Attachment Systems

Type Advantages Disadvantages
Frame-Mounted Secure, stable, close to body Less convenient to access
Handlebar-Mounted Easy to access, adjustable Can sway or bounce
Saddle-Mounted Out of the way, less obtrusive Less secure, may not fit all saddles
